
British American Tobacco Bangladesh has announced plans to invest Tk 28.38 crore to boost its production capacity, according to a disclosure made on the Dhaka Stock Exchange website on Thursday.
In the disclosure, the company stated that the investment would be financed through a combination of internal resources and bank loans, aligning with its cash flow strategy.
The decision was taken during a meeting of the company鈥檚 board of directors held on December 24.
The tobacco company operates factories in Dhaka and Savar areas. The company also has a green leaf threshing plant in Kushtia and a green leaf re-drying factory unit in Manikganj.
According to the company鈥檚 financial statement, British American Tobacco Bangladesh reported net revenue amounting Tk 6,937 crore and a net profit of Tk 1,322 crore during the January-September period of the current year.
In its annual report, the company highlighted that Bangladesh was strategically positioned to tap into substantial export opportunities in the tobacco industry, including leaf, cut rag and cigarettes, leveraging its inherent cost advantages and commitment to producing high-quality products.
For the year 2023, British American Tobacco Bangladesh provided a 100 per cent cash dividend. Additionally, at the end of the third quarter of the current year, the company declared a 150 per cent interim cash dividend.
Shares of the multinational company on the Dhaka Stock Exchange rose by 1 per cent, closing at Tk 354.10 on Thursday, the last trading day of the week.
